Quick Answer
Effective methods for sealing a spring box include using watertight gaskets, epoxy sealants, and applying a layer of concrete around the box. A minimum sealant thickness of 1/4 inch is recommended. Regular inspections and maintenance ensure the long-term integrity of the seal.
Choosing the Right Sealants
For a reliable seal, select a watertight gasket material that matches the temperature fluctuations of your location. For example, silicone or EPDM (ethylene propylene diene monomer) work well in most spring box applications. Apply the gasket to the spring box lid, ensuring a snug fit, and secure it with screws or clips.
Applying Epoxy Sealants
To further enhance the seal, apply a layer of epoxy sealant around the gasket area. A 3:1 ratio of epoxy resin to hardener is a common starting point, but always refer to the manufacturer’s instructions. Apply the epoxy in a bead-like pattern, about 1/8 inch thick, allowing it to cure according to the manufacturer’s time guidelines. Repeat the application as needed to achieve a smooth, even surface.
Finalizing the Seal with Concrete
To provide an added layer of protection, apply a layer of concrete around the spring box, extending about 6 inches beyond the box itself. Use a 4:1 ratio of Portland cement to sand, mixed to a workable consistency. Fill the space between the spring box and the surrounding soil, ensuring the sealant is level with the surrounding terrain. Allow the concrete to cure completely before backfilling with soil and reintroducing vegetation.
